Difference between revisions of "Presence"

From JaWiki (Jabber/XMPP wiki)
Jump to: navigation, search
(добавил ещё один сервис presence)
Line 10: Line 10:
 
* [[Elmer]]
 
* [[Elmer]]
 
* [[Edgar]]
 
* [[Edgar]]
 +
* [http://www.nnjabber.org/ presence.nnjabber.org] (только для локальных аккаунтов)
  
 
Основной принцип у них общий: вы добавляете к себе в ростер специального бота и разрешаете ему видеть свой статус. Бот будет все время висеть в онлайне и следить за изменениями вашего статуса. Затем вы получаете специальный HTML код, который должны разместить у себя на страничке. В этом коде записан вызов CGI-скрипта, который напрямую связывается с ботом и выясняет ваш текущий статус, и потом рисует картинку или пишет нужный текст.  
 
Основной принцип у них общий: вы добавляете к себе в ростер специального бота и разрешаете ему видеть свой статус. Бот будет все время висеть в онлайне и следить за изменениями вашего статуса. Затем вы получаете специальный HTML код, который должны разместить у себя на страничке. В этом коде записан вызов CGI-скрипта, который напрямую связывается с ботом и выясняет ваш текущий статус, и потом рисует картинку или пишет нужный текст.  

Revision as of 19:18, 1 May 2007

Информация о присутствии (Presence) - специального вида информационные пакеты, которые содержат в себе информацию о том, подключен ли в данный момент определенный JID к Jabber-сети, а также передает информацию о его статусе и статусном сообщении и приоритете.

За доставку таких пакетов ответственен сервер.

Обычно, необходимым условием получения информации о присутствии какого-либо контакта является наличие его в контакт-листе и наличие подписки от данного контакта.

Информация о присутствии в Web-е

Сейчас есть несколько способов сделать индикатор своего статуса в джаббере у себя на страничке:

Основной принцип у них общий: вы добавляете к себе в ростер специального бота и разрешаете ему видеть свой статус. Бот будет все время висеть в онлайне и следить за изменениями вашего статуса. Затем вы получаете специальный HTML код, который должны разместить у себя на страничке. В этом коде записан вызов CGI-скрипта, который напрямую связывается с ботом и выясняет ваш текущий статус, и потом рисует картинку или пишет нужный текст.